Introducing When It’s Time To Leave with Callie Brownson from Good Game with Sarah Spain.
Follow the show: Good Game with Sarah Spain
Callie Brownson, former NFL assistant coach turned senior director of high performance for USA Football, joins Sarah to discuss knowing it was time to leave the NFL for a new opportunity, being on a staff with a problematic high-profile player, and how she’s making sure Team USA is ready for flag football’s 2028 Olympic debut. Plus, the worst kind of “National Girls and Women in Sports” day tribute, an NWSL x WNBA crossover, and a Black History Month spotlight you won’t want to miss.
